Guest akwallace Posted March 4, 2004 Posted March 4, 2004 Does the employer need to include amounts paid to the Dependent Care FSA after-tax while on LOA, in Box 10 on the W-2?
papogi Posted March 4, 2004 Posted March 4, 2004 I'm not sure, but somehow they must not be included there. That box is used in preparing Form 2441 to determine any taxable portion, so they must not be in there (already taxed).
Guest LisaAZ Posted March 10, 2004 Posted March 10, 2004 Why would someone make after-tax contributions to the DCSA (I understand with a HCSA and COBRA)? If they are on a loa and ineligible to participate, they just wouldn't make any contribution.
